Output dd2364a378804f8d641f8fc8ac91c11e6ae6525a9ef93a3b1360870ee6165373:1

value
58573
script pubkey
OP_HASH160 OP_PUSHBYTES_20 39eb5a3f3bf1f243ce4339a537c16c9554e215cf OP_EQUAL
address
36yGP4LcKJGQQ8k2Qd7cfDyNBLTPBesKsa
transaction
dd2364a378804f8d641f8fc8ac91c11e6ae6525a9ef93a3b1360870ee6165373